constcellA1=worksheet.getCell(1,1); //输出单元格数据 console.log(cellA1.value); ``` 参数说明 getcell方法接受两个参数,分别是行索引和列索引。行索引从1开始,代表第一行;列索引从1开始,代表第一列。可以通过指定行索引和列索引来定位目标单元格。 返回值 getcell方法返回一个Cell对象,该对象包含了目标...
value = 'Zeb'; // B5 的值设置为 “Zeb” - 假设第2列仍按名称键入 row.getCell('C').value = new Date(); // C5 的值设置为当前时间 // 获取行并作为稀疏数组返回 // 注意:接口更改:worksheet.getRow(4) ==> worksheet.getRow(4).values row = worksheet.getRow(4).values; expect(row[5]...
问如何在exceljs中使用getcell检查空白单元格EN【问题】不少人做Excel表格时有个习惯,数值为0时该单元...
rows) { let currentColumn = 1; for (let cell of row.cells) { const rowspan = parseInt(cell.getAttribute('rowspan')) || 1; const colspan = parseInt(cell.getAttribute('colspan')) || 1; // 找到第一个空闲的单元格 while (worksheet.getCell(currentRow, currentColumn).value) { current...
dateFormat(value=Date.now(),format="Y-M-D h:m:s"){ constformatNumber=n=>`0${n}`.slice(-2); const date = new Date(value); const formatList = ["Y", "M", "D", "h", "m", "s"]; const resultList = []; resultList.push(date.getFullYear().toString()); ...
worksheet.getCell("A2").value = "Site"; worksheet.getCell("A2").font = { name: "Arial Black", color: { argb: "FF00FF00" }, family: 2, size: 14, italic: true, bold: true }; // save workbook to disk workbook.xlsx.writeFile("first.xlsx").then(function() { ...
ws1.getCell('A1').value = { text: 'Sheet2', hyperlink: '#Sheet2!A1' }; // internal hyperlink ws1.getCell('A1').value = { text: 'Sheet2', hyperlink: '#Sheet2!A1:B1' }; // internal hyperlink ws1.getCell('A1').value = { text: 'Sheet2', hyperlink: '#A1:B1' }; ...
// 遍历所有工作表// 注意: workbook.worksheets.forEach 仍然是可以正常运行的, 但是以下的方式更好workbook.eachSheet(function(worksheet, sheetId){// ...});// 按 name 提取工作表constworksheet = workbook.getWorksheet('My Sheet');// 按 id 提取工作表constworksheet = workbook.getWorksheet(1); ...
getCell(2).value).toEqual(2); expect(row.getCell(3).value).toEqual(3); // assign row values by sparse array (where array element 0 is undefined) const values = [] values[5] = 7; values[10] = 'Hello, World!'; row.values = values; expect(row.getCell(1).value).toBeNull();...
// 假设我们要计算某一列的合计值 let total = 0; worksheet.eachRow((row, rowNumber) => { if (rowNumber > 1) { // 跳过标题行 let cellValue = row.getCell('B').value; if (cellValue !== undefined && cellValue !== null && !isNaN(cellValue)) { total += cellValue; } } }...